Open (standard) nib Sheaffer pens from the Triumph era are less common than those with conical Triumph nibs. This pen has a nib the same size as the slender Balance LIFETIME pens. Those slender nibs have the most bounce - though not much - of all the LIFETIME nibs. The point of this nib is somewhat teardrop shaped. It has a rather pointed tip and rounded belly, somewhat like a naginata togi though the line variation is not as pronounced.
This is the last generation of Sheaffer pen to be made from celluloid. the following generation used all injection molded plastic.
The pencil mechanism works perfectly but I have no graphite. That can be sourced from the Legendary Pencil Company in Ohio.
